First Days of School

During the first days of school, students are encouraged to create "Mystery Posters" with things of personal importance. The
virutal and or paper posters are created with a variety of images and very little text. The students are allowed to use Laptops/smart boards and digital cameras to capture images or "important moments". Prior to sharing, every student views the poster and make predictions about the objects and text on the poster. The student in return write why he or she chose items and then present the Mystery Poster to the class. The session is followed by a brief Q&A session.
